Immigration is yet another hot-button issue with global implications and nearly as many different angles on which to base an argumentative essay topics about immigration as there are individuals in question that are affected. It is best to select a particular type of immigration (refugee, for work, for family) and regarding a particular country, lest your essay be a thousand pages long! If you don’t know where to begin, start by looking up samples of immigration argumentative essay topics to get a sense of how these essays should look. Construct an outline, and then use the points you have made to write an introduction, main body, and conclusion.
